A true relation of a most worthy and notable fight, performed the nineteenth day of Iune now last past, : by two small shippes of the citie of London: the Vineyard of a hundred and twentie tunnes; and the Vnicorne of a hundred and fourtie tunnes, against sixe great gallies of Tunes, hauing in them a thousand and eight hundred men, of the ile of Way-yorcke in the Straights: our shippes hauing in all, mariners, merchants, and passengers, fifty sixe men
